Hi guys, i have solved the problem, after inspecting the fuse box i noticed that the battery 120 fuse was blown then i decided to check the battery again and after a more aggressive look i noticed that the battery was installed the wrong way around with the negative in the positive position and vise versa. so the dead battery had terminals on the left hand side of the battery and the newer one had terminals on the right hand side of the battery, all i did was install the battery in the same position as the old one without checking the pos & neg terminals thus crossing the power, so "MurdaZ" is right. a short, and a hooked up the battery backwards and blew the main fuse- are not exactly the same thing- but glad you got it solved
I will remember in the future to ask if the battery is hooked up correctly~
When you turn the radio on it should say CODE
there is a 5 digit security code- sometimes written under a fusebox cover- there are many covers, or on the side of glovebox door- on a biz card from selling dealer- in the owner book
stored on your acura.com account?
enter that and radio will work again
